PEI ULTEM™ 1010

PEI ULTEM™ 1010 is an ultra-performance material with exceptional dimensional stability, inherent flame retardant and good chemical resistance. This material is an amorphous, amber to transparent thermoplastics with a glass transition temperature (Tg) of 217°C and performs in continuous use up to 170°C. PEI ULTEM™ 1010 offers superior tensile strength and excellent chemical and thermal resistance for an FDM thermoplastic.

Features

  • Low smoke evolution
  • High thermal properties 217°C (Tg)
  • Dimensional stability
  • Flame retardant
  • Outstanding strength and amorphous thermoplastic

Description Test method Typical value
Specific gravity ISO 1183 1,27 g/cc
MFI 340ºC/5kg ISO 1133 11 g/10 min
Tensile strength at yield ISO 527 105 MPa
Tensile strength at break ISO 527 54 MPa
Elongation strain at break ISO 527 60%
Elongation strain at yield ISO 527 6%
Tensile (E) modulus ISO 527 3200 MPa
Impact strength - Charpy method 23˚C ISO 180 5 kJ/m²
Flame retardancy UL94 (1,5mm) V-0
Flexural modulus ISO 178 3200 MPa
Flexural strength ISO 178 160 MPa
Vicat softening temp. B ISO 306 B50 211°C
Heat deflection temp. B (0,45 MPa) ISO 75-2 200°C
Description Test method Typical value
printing temp. Internal method 370±15˚C

Additional information

Recommended temperature for heated bed is ≥120°C. Adhesion is possible on different surfaces. PEI ULTEM™ 1010 can be used on desktop FDM or FFF technology 3D printers able to reach the high required temperatures. Dry the spool before printing: +4 hours at max. 110°C.

Storage

Cool and dry (15-25˚C) and away from UV light. This enhances the shelf life significantly.
